As someone who used whims regularly I'm cautiously excited about want and fears. I mean could they have made them worse, what are the odds? I really hoping it's good!
I'm excited for the day when my sim, in a passionate embrace with her lover, no longer gets the sudden urge to buy a bee box. Or a dishwasher. That's when it really sinks in, "oh god I'm married", dishwasher dreams while smooching your partner.
I love that the wants are going to be long term, short term, and in the moment. That feels more natural. I have some worries about fears though. How badly will they hamper our sims as they go about their day, their jobs, and relationships? The Gurus did say you can choose to have your sim confront their fears and make them go away, but how much time and effort is that going to require? Is it going to chew up a lot of time and affect work performance, school performance? Fears should have some affect, they do in real life, but I don't want them to go over the top with it. Now if we had a scaredy cat trait, or neurotic, then I could see them being paralyzed by their fears to a greater degree. But most sims shouldn't have their fears become all consuming things.
